Overview

Amanda is a member of the Constangy Cyber Team and is based in Minneapolis, Minnesota.

Amanda has substantial experience advising clients on compliance with data privacy and information security laws and regulations. Her insights are informed by assisting clients in responding to hundreds of data privacy and security incidents. In guiding clients through the incident response process, she has facilitated digital forensic investigations, threat actor communications, and network restoration projects, while assisting clients in complying with contractual and statutory consumer notification and regulatory reporting obligations. 

As a member of the Constangy compliance advisory team, Amanda provides advice and guidance on the evolving state, federal, and international privacy regimes, including the EU General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R), the California Privacy Rights Act (CPRA), the Health Insurance Portability and Accountability Act (HIPAA), and other data security and privacy laws and regulations. She also helps clients develop and implement privacy compliance programs, including data subject request processes, internal and external-facing privacy and security policies, cross-border data transfer mechanisms, incident response plans, data processing agreements, and privacy and data security provisions in service agreements.

Amanda earned her Juris Doctor from the University of Minnesota Law School, magna cum laude, where she served as an editor of the Minnesota Law Review, and published an article on the intersection of artificial intelligence and the law. She has since published articles in academic journals on issues pertaining to international law, emerging technologies, and peace and security. She earned her Bachelor of Arts with honors in English from the University of Wisconsin – La Crosse. She is currently pursuing a Master of Laws (LL.M.) in Cybercrime, Cybersecurity and International Law from the United Nations Interregional Crime & Justice Research Institute (UNICRI).

Amanda is a Certified Information Privacy Professional in United States laws (CIPP/US) and in European law (CIPP/E) as well as an Artificial Intelligence Governance Professional (AIGP) through the International Association of Privacy Professionals (IAPP). She has also been recognized as a Fellow of Information Privacy (FIP) from IAPP, recognizing her advanced expertise in privacy laws and data protection practices.  She is admitted to practice in Minnesota and Illinois. She regularly writes and speaks on legal issues pertaining to privacy, data protection, artificial intelligence, and emerging technologies.
